[FIXED] Error Log: Unknown column 'group_post.event_id'

Brettflan

Active Member
We recently updated to Social Groups 3.4.0, and today, this new error showed up in our error log for the first time:

Code:
XF\Db\Exception: MySQL statement prepare error [1054]: Unknown column 'group_post.event_id' in 'on clause' src/XF/Db/AbstractStatement.php:230

Stack trace
            SELECT `post_watch`.`user_id`
            FROM `xf_tl_group_post_watch` AS `post_watch`
                LEFT JOIN `xf_user` AS `user`
                    ON (`user`.`user_id` = `post_watch`.`user_id`)
                INNER JOIN `xf_tl_group_post` AS `group_post` ON (`group_post`.`event_id` = `post_watch`.`post_id`)
                LEFT JOIN `xf_tl_group_member` AS `member` ON
                    (`member`.`user_id` = `post_watch`.`user_id` AND `member`.`group_id` = `group_post`.`group_id`)
                LEFT JOIN `xf_tl_group_view` AS `group_view` ON
                    (`group_view`.`group_id` = `member`.`group_id` AND `view`.`user_id` = `member`.`user_id`)
            WHERE `post_watch`.`post_id` = ?
                AND `user`.`is_banned` = '0'
                AND `user`.`user_state` = 'valid'
                AND `group_view`.`view_date` >= 1662132689
        
------------

#0 src/XF/Db/Mysqli/Statement.php(198): XF\Db\AbstractStatement->getException('MySQL statement...', 1054, '42S22')
#1 src/XF/Db/Mysqli/Statement.php(41): XF\Db\Mysqli\Statement->getException('MySQL statement...', 1054, '42S22')
#2 src/XF/Db/Mysqli/Statement.php(56): XF\Db\Mysqli\Statement->prepare()
#3 src/XF/Db/AbstractAdapter.php(96): XF\Db\Mysqli\Statement->execute()
#4 src/XF/Db/AbstractAdapter.php(157): XF\Db\AbstractAdapter->query('
            SE...', Array)
#5 src/addons/Truonglv/Groups/Notifier/Post/Watch.php(77): XF\Db\AbstractAdapter->fetchAll('
            SE...', Array)
#6 src/XF/Service/AbstractNotifier.php(265): Truonglv\Groups\Notifier\Post\Watch->getDefaultNotifyData()
#7 src/XF/Service/AbstractNotifier.php(33): XF\Service\AbstractNotifier->ensureDataLoaded()
#8 src/XF/Service/AbstractNotifier.php(58): XF\Service\AbstractNotifier->notify(3)
#9 src/addons/Truonglv/Groups/Service/Comment/Creator.php(82): XF\Service\AbstractNotifier->notifyAndEnqueue(3)
#10 src/addons/Truonglv/Groups/ControllerPlugin/Comment.php(43): Truonglv\Groups\Service\Comment\Creator->sendNotifications()
#11 src/addons/Truonglv/Groups/Pub/Controller/Post.php(117): Truonglv\Groups\ControllerPlugin\Comment->actionComment(Object(Truonglv\Groups\Entity\Post), Object(Truonglv\Groups\Entity\Group))
#12 src/XF/Mvc/Dispatcher.php(352): Truonglv\Groups\Pub\Controller\Post->actionComment(Object(XF\Mvc\ParameterBag))
#13 src/XF/Mvc/Dispatcher.php(259): XF\Mvc\Dispatcher->dispatchClass('Truonglv\\Groups...', 'Comment', Object(XF\Mvc\RouteMatch), Object(Truonglv\Groups\Pub\Controller\Post), NULL)
#14 src/XF/Mvc/Dispatcher.php(115): XF\Mvc\Dispatcher->dispatchFromMatch(Object(XF\Mvc\RouteMatch), Object(Truonglv\Groups\Pub\Controller\Post), NULL)
#15 src/XF/Mvc/Dispatcher.php(57): XF\Mvc\Dispatcher->dispatchLoop(Object(XF\Mvc\RouteMatch))
#16 src/XF/App.php(2483): XF\Mvc\Dispatcher->run()
#17 src/XF.php(524): XF\App->run()
#18 index.php(20): XF::runApp('XF\\Pub\\App')
#19 {main}


Request state

array(4) {
  ["url"] => string(35) "/index.php?group-posts/1522/comment"
  ["referrer"] => string(73) "https://forums.taleworlds.com/index.php?groups/warband-winter-league.525/"
  ["_GET"] => array(1) {
    ["group-posts/1522/comment"] => string(0) ""
  }
  ["_POST"] => array(8) {
    ["_xfToken"] => string(8) "********"
    ["message_html"] => string(68) "<p>why we keep playing same faction on open and close every week</p>"
    ["last_date"] => string(1) "0"
    ["last_known_date"] => string(1) "0"
    ["load_extra"] => string(1) "1"
    ["_xfRequestUri"] => string(44) "/index.php?groups/warband-winter-league.525/"
    ["_xfWithData"] => string(1) "1"
    ["_xfResponseType"] => string(4) "json"
  }
}
 
Back
Top